Bromide Intoxication due to Propantheline Bromide
American Journal of Nephrology, 1996An elderly woman presented with pneumonia and mental status changes and was found to have bromide poisoning due to ingestion of propantheline bromide over a 2-month period. The interference of bromide with serum chloride measurements on an ion-selective electrode resulted in spurious hyperchloremia and was crucial in making the diagnosis.

Drugs, 2002
Tiotropium bromide is an anticholinergic bronchodilator that antagonises muscarinic M(1), M(2) and M(3) receptors. It dissociates more slowly from M(1) receptors and, importantly, from M(3) receptors (which are located in bronchial smooth muscle) than from M(2) receptors and subsequently has a long duration of action permitting once-daily ...

Photodissociation of Thallium Bromide and Cesium Bromide
Applied Optics, 1965Photodissociation of TlBr and CsBr by the 1850-A mercury resonance line could lead to laser transitions at 5350 A and 2.93 μ in Tl and Cs, respectively. The transition probabilities of Cs are such that radiative decay will maintain a population inversion between the 72P3/2 and 72S½ levels.
